石煤无盐焙烧--酸浸提钒工艺试验研究

摘    要:采用五种不同工艺对湖北某地区石煤进行提钒试验,通过对焙烧温度、焙烧时间、硫酸用量和酸浸时间等工艺参数进行研究表明,在物料粒度-0.147mm、焙烧温度900~950℃、焙烧时间1~1.5h、酸浸温度常温、硫酸用量为总质量的2.5%和酸浸时间1h的条件下,钒转浸率可达77.51%~80.33%。该石煤采用无盐焙烧-酸浸工艺提钒取得了较好的效果。

RESEARCH ON EXTRACTING VAVADIUM FROM STONE COAL BY NO SALT ROASTING AND ACID LEACHING PROCESS

Abstract:The experiment of extracting vanadium in five different technologies from stone coal of one place in Hubei indicated that according to the research on the parameters of the technology, including roasting temperature, roasting time, dosage of sulfuric acid and acid leaching time, the leaching percentage of vanadium could reach 77.51% - 80.33% under the conditions of the granularity of material - 0. 147 mm, the roasting temperature 900 - 950 ℃, roasting time 1 - 1.5 h, the normal leaching temperature, the dosage of sulfuric acid of total quality 2.5% and the acid leaching time 1 h. No salt roasting and acid leaching process could get better result.
